The Hills and Valleys route offers a thrilling adventure for cyclists who enjoy a challenge. With an ascent of 604 meters and a distance of 89 kilometers, this road cycling route is sure to test your stamina and skill. Starting near Quincy-sous-Sénart, you'll ride through Évry, known for its modern architecture and vibrant cultural scene. Sainte-Geneviève-des-Bois, another highlight, offers stunning views of the surrounding hills and valleys. Orsay is a picturesque town with charming streets and beautiful landscapes. Le Tapis Vert, a natural park, provides a serene escape from the hustle and bustle of city life. Bourg-la-Reine is a historical town with a rich heritage and architectural gems to explore. Mont Griffon is a popular cycling spot known for its challenging terrain and breathtaking views. Brunoy, the final highlight of the route, offers a glimpse into the region's history and culture.
